HOOGLEDE – The first rounds of play at the Belgian three cushion Cup, which is played in Hooglede this weekend, have pitted brothers Peter and Bart Ceulemans against each other for Sunday. Sixteen of 32 players in the preliminary rounds played on Friday for two spots in the semi-finals. Peter and Bart Ceulemans emerged as the winners. The tournament lost one of its biggest contenders during the preliminary rounds. Eddy Merckx was eliminated by Martin Spoormans. Frédéric Caudron is also not among the candidates to win the Belgian Cup.
Peter Ceulemans advanced through the first round to the final weekend by winning against Johan van de Voorde (2-0, 1.875, series 12), Marc Dellaert (2-0, 1.200), and Martin Spoormans (3-0, 1.607). Bart Ceulemans survived the three-way match not that easy: against Marc Donvil (2-0, 0.909), Bruno Di Vita (2-1, 1.294), and Andy de Bondt (3-2, 0.890).
The level in the run-up to the finals was considerably lower than in previous cup tournaments. In the first round with 16 players, only Peter Ceulemans and Andy de Bondt played over 1 average: Ceulemans 1.875, De Bondt 1.000.
